Angel Investment and Venture Capital Funding Opportunities

The NHCE Institution’s Innovation Council (IIC), in association with the Department of Computer Science and Engineering, organised an insightful session on “Angel Investment and Venture Capital Funding Opportunities” on 17 July 2026.

The programme was designed to create awareness among students, innovators, and aspiring entrepreneurs about the various funding avenues available for startups and emerging business ventures. The session highlighted the role of angel investors and venture capitalists in supporting innovative ideas and scaling entrepreneurial initiatives. Participants gained valuable knowledge about the startup funding ecosystem, investment stages, fundraising processes, and investor expectations.

The speakers emphasised the importance of creating strong business models, validating market opportunities, and developing compelling value propositions to attract potential investors. Students were introduced to effective pitching techniques and strategies for presenting business ideas to investors with confidence.

The programme also provided insights into investment evaluation criteria, risk assessment, and funding negotiations. Interactive discussions enabled participants to engage with experts and understand real-world startup success stories and funding experiences. The event fostered entrepreneurial thinking and encouraged students to explore innovation-led ventures with greater confidence. It also enhanced their understanding of business planning, financial readiness, and strategic decision-making.

Overall, the programme successfully empowered students with essential entrepreneurial and fundraising knowledge while strengthening their awareness of opportunities within the startup and innovation ecosystem.
